Successful copywriters understand the importance of knowing their target audience inside and out. By thoroughly understanding demographics, preferences, pain points, and motivations, copywriters are able to create persuasive and relevant messaging that resonates with their audience. Today, we will delve into why understanding the target audience is crucial for effective copywriting.
- Demographics: One of the first steps in understanding the target audience is identifying key demographic information such as age, gender, location, income level, education level, and more. This information helps copywriters tailor their messaging to specific groups within their target audience. For example, a skincare brand targeting young adults may use trendy language and visuals to appeal to their demographic, while a financial services company targeting older adults may use a more formal tone.
- Preferences: Understanding the preferences of your target audience allows copywriters to create messaging that aligns with what resonates with them. This includes preferred communication channels (social media, email, etc.), content formats (videos, blog posts, infographics), and even preferred colors or design elements. By catering to these preferences, copywriters can increase engagement and ultimately drive action from their audience.
- Pain Points: Identifying the pain points of your target audience is essential for creating messaging that addresses their needs and challenges. By empathizing with these pain points and offering solutions through your product or service, copywriters can establish trust and credibility with their audience. For example, a fitness brand may address common pain points such as lack of time or motivation by highlighting how their program can be easily integrated into busy schedules.
- Motivations: Understanding the motivations behind why your target audience makes purchasing decisions is key for crafting persuasive messaging. Whether it’s a desire for status, convenience, health benefits, or something else entirely, knowing what motivates your audience can help you position your product or service in a way that speaks directly to those motivations. By tapping into these motivations, copywriters can create compelling calls-to-action that drive conversions.
- Relevance: Ultimately, understanding the target audience allows copywriters to create messaging that is relevant and meaningful to them. By speaking directly to their needs and desires through personalized content and tailored messaging, copywriters can build strong connections with their audience that lead to long-term loyalty and advocacy.
Successful copywriting starts with a deep understanding of the target audience. By taking the time to identify demographics, preferences, pain points, motivations, and ultimately creating relevant messaging that speaks directly to them – copywriters can create impactful campaigns that resonate with their audience on a deeper level.
